Patsy Delores Quinn Secrist, 91, of Mansfield, Ohio went home to be with her Lord and Savior Jesus Christ on August 12, 2026, after a two year home stay in hospice care. Patsy was born on October 11, 1934, in the upstairs bedroom of 1404 North Sandusky Road, Bucyrus, Ohio.
She enjoyed a happy childhood with her parents and four siblings and walking to Aumiller Park with her friend Christa Baker to go swimming. Patsy was proud of her home that was filled with music, love and humor during the depression and the war years and watched war reels in the theater. Her family often fed soldiers and traveling men looking for work.
Patsy’s family moved to Park Avenue West in 1946 to Mansfield to be closer to her father’s work at Reese Optical in downtown Mansfield. Patsy enjoyed ice skating at Mansfield Memorial Park and bicycling to the boulevards in downtown Mansfield.
She graduated in 1953 from Springfield Local Schools in Ontario and worked at Reed’s Department Store. She married James (Jim) David Secrist on November 7, 1953, and enjoyed 57 years of marriage until his passing on June 29, 2011. Patsy worshipped with her family in the 60s-80s at Caesarea Baptist Church.
